#2e361c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#2e361c is composed of 18% red, 21.2%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 78.8% black. It has a hue angle of 78.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.7% and a lightness of 16.1%. #2e361c color hex could be obtained by blending #5c6c38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#2e361c color description : Very dark desaturated green.
The hexadecimal color #2e361c has RGB values of R:46, G:54,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.79. Its decimal value is 3028508.
